How to get several users on one computer their own iTunes account???

We have 3 of us on one computer. ipod, ipod nano, and a shuffle. I don't want my 8 year old to access my 16 year olds music files. How can we all have our own, I guess you call it, "account" or "library" so when my 8 year old plugs in her shuffle, it does NOT download my 16 year olds stuff? Make the answer simple and clear please Thanks.

Create a new user account for each person.
Go to System prefs -> Accounts.
Select the songs for the each user drag them to Users/username/drop box.
Log on using the user account, open iTunes then File - > *Add to library* and select the files in their drop box.
Then delete the files from the drop box.

  • HT4865 does every iphone user in my house have to have their own itunes account?

    Up untill now my wife and I have shared one itunes account, namely mine. Now my 14 year old daughter has earned her own Iphone and her two brothers are sure to follow. My question is... How should we manage all our information now. Should each user have their own itunes account and Icloud? I dont want all my work contacts, my wifes work contacts being shared with our kids. How do we share music if we each have a seperate account?

    You can all share the same Apple ID for purchasing music and apps without any problems, but you should have separate iCloud accounts using separate IDs on each device to avoid merging your data.  (If you share the same iCloud account any data you sync with the account such as contacts and calendars will be merged ending up with the issue you're concerned about.)  The important thing to know is that you don't need to use the same ID for purchasing as you use for other services such as iCloud.
    You should also use differend IDs for FaceTime and iMessage to avoid getting each other's text messages and FaceTime calls.  This article may be of interest in this regard: http://www.macstories.net/stories/ios-5-icloud-tips-sharing-an-apple-id-with-you r-family/.

  • How do two  ipod's use one computer to download itunes?

    New to ipod's/itunes.  Family member already has an itune account set up on my computer to download music.  Can I set up my own account on the same computer to share the itunes program?

    Do you want to share all the same media and the same iTunes account/Apple ID with that other family member?
    Or do you want to keep your media separate, and/or use a different iTunes account/Apple ID?
    If you want to use all the same media and share the same account/ID, just connect your iPod to the computer using the USB cable and perform a sync.
    Otherwise, you might be best off setting up a new user account on your computer first, so that you will have two different iTunes libraries. This will allow you and your family member to both use the same computer but have completely different (and separate) data accessible via iTunes and on your iPods or other iOS devices.

  • Can 2 users on one computer share 1 itunes music folder?

    There must be a way to do this, I just can't seem to find the answer.
    The reason I need to do this is my ancient PowerBook only recognizes my new iPhone on one userid, not the one where all my music is loaded.
    Thanks in advance for any help you can provide.
    Catherine

    If you put the library on a shared folder it should work fine. However you will want to make it so only one user is accessing the library at a time to avoid corruption (two users trying to write to the same database files).
    You can copy the entire iTunes folder to the shared directory, then use this method to open it from that location...
